Job Description

Facilitates patient flow through US/CT/MRI and Interventional Radiology, and assists in-patients and out-patients within the Radiology Department.

Job Responsibility




  • * Assists other employees as needed. Promotes a professional, calm work environment.
  • * Facilitates the preparation of patient for examinations by:

    • Assisting patient with exam questionnaire
    • Verifying patient identification band using two hospital identifiers.
    • Administering oral contrast material per hospital policy.
    • Assisting patients to and from the bathroom and assists them in using bedpans and urinals.
    • Assisting in transferring patients in and out of procedure rooms, as required.
    • Assisting Technologists with transferring patients on and off procedure tables, as needed.
    • Providing basic exam education to patient, referring clinical questions to Technologist.
    • Verifying IV access and advises Radiology Nurse.Notifies Radiology Nurse for any significant change or concern regarding patient wellbeing.

  • * Provides a safe environment for patients waiting for a radiology test, including both inpatient holding areas:

    • Providing patients with water, juice, or warm blankets, as appropriate.
    • Facilitating transport of inpatients back to their rooms.
    • Communicating delays to patient and/or family related to exam/transport

  • * Facilitates exam completion by:

    • Placing requisition in appropriate CT area.Assisting in transferring patients from procedure table.
    • Confirming patient identification using two identifiers.
    • Notifying appropriate Technologist of pending patients.
    • Maintaining basic supply levels in order to provide optimal patient care.
    • Specimen delivery.
    • Completing refrigerator log in IV prep area daily, maintaining standards specific to the competency.

  • * Miscellaneous duties related to department:

    • Answering telephones according to service standards.
    • Making deliveries and pick-ups to other hospital areas (i.e Lab, Pharmacy, nursing units, etc.)
    • Transports patients, when necessary.

  • Performs related duties, as required.


*ADA Essential Functions

Job Qualification




  • High School Diploma or equivalent, required.
  • Medical Assistant Certificate, required.
  • Nurse Attendant Certificate, preferred.
  • Minimum of one (1) year work experience in clinical setting, required.
  • Proficiency in equipment used in Radiology area, required.
  • Knowledge of Medical Terminology and yearly mandatory competencies.
